Code C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4 Description

The C1225 code for a 2016 Toyota RAV4 refers to an issue with the SM (Suspension Movement) Solenoid Circuit. This code is related to the vehicle's stability control system, specifically the solenoid responsible for controlling the suspension movement. The suspension movement solenoid plays a crucial role in adjusting the vehicle's suspension to provide optimal handling and stability while driving. When this solenoid circuit malfunctions, it can lead to issues with the vehicle's stability control system, potentially affecting the handling and overall performance of the RAV4.

Common Causes of C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4

  1. Faulty SM solenoid.
  2. Wiring issues or electrical connections related to the solenoid circuit.
  3. Corrosion or damage to the solenoid circuit components.
  4. Issues with the stability control module.
  5. Environmental factors such as moisture or debris affecting the solenoid circuit.

Symptoms of C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4

  1. Illuminated ABS or stability control warning light on the dashboard.
  2. Increased body roll or instability during cornering.
  3. Harsh or bumpy ride quality.
  4. Difficulty maintaining control on slippery roads.
  5. Unusual noises coming from the suspension system.

How to Fix C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4

  1. Diagnose the specific cause of the C1225 code using a diagnostic scanner to pinpoint the exact issue with the SM solenoid circuit.
  2. Inspect the wiring and electrical connections related to the solenoid circuit for any damage or corrosion.
  3. Test the SM solenoid for proper functionality and replace it if necessary.
  4. Clear the DTC and reset the stability control system to ensure proper operation.
  5. Conduct a road test to verify that the issue has been resolved and that the stability control system is functioning correctly.

Cost to Fix C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4

The cost of repairing a C1225 code on a 2016 Toyota RAV4 can vary depending on the specific cause of the issue and the labor rates in your area. On average, the repair costs for this type of issue can range from $200 to $500, including parts and labor. However, it's important to note that diagnostic time and labor rates at auto repair shops can vary significantly, so it's advisable to check with local shops for a more accurate estimate. Keep in mind that rates at dealerships or in metropolitan areas may be higher, while independent shops often offer more competitive prices.

Frequently Asked Questions about C1225 2016 Toyota RAV4 Code

What does the OBDII code C1225 mean for a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

C1225 indicates an issue with the SM Solenoid Circuit, which is part of the vehicle’s braking system, specifically related to the ABS (Anti-lock Braking System).

What are common symptoms of code C1225 in a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

Symptoms may include the ABS warning light turning on, reduced braking performance, or the ABS system not functioning properly during hard braking.

What causes the C1225 code to appear on a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

Common causes include a faulty SM solenoid, damaged wiring or connectors in the solenoid circuit, or issues with the ABS control module.

Can driving with the C1225 code cause damage to my 2016 Toyota RAV4?

While the vehicle can still be driven, the ABS system may not function properly, increasing the risk of skidding or losing control during emergency braking situations.

How do I diagnose the C1225 code on a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

Diagnosis typically involves inspecting the SM solenoid circuit for damaged wiring, testing the solenoid for proper operation, and using a scan tool to check ABS module functionality.

What tools are needed to address the C1225 code in a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

You’ll likely need an OBDII scan tool, a multimeter for electrical testing, and basic tools to access the ABS components.

Can the C1225 code be fixed at home?

If you’re experienced with automotive repairs, you may be able to address wiring or connector issues, but replacing ABS components often requires specialized skills and tools.

What is the cost to repair the C1225 code on a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

Repair costs vary, but fixing damaged wiring may cost less than $100, while replacing the SM solenoid or ABS module could range from $300 to $1,000.

Does the C1225 code require immediate attention?

Yes, addressing the issue promptly is recommended to ensure safe braking performance, especially in emergency situations.

Will clearing the C1225 code fix the problem on a 2016 Toyota RAV4?

Clearing the code without repairing the underlying issue will not resolve the problem, and the code is likely to return.
